Tool for Long-Term Change:

How to Reduce Your Fears and Worries

 1. Write down a worry / fear / concern that you have. 

2. Consider what your child needs in the PRESENT to help them. 

3. Create a statement of control. That usually means changing from “I have to” or “I need to” to “I can.” 

4. Make your “I can” statement into a plan for how you will handle the situation the next times it comes up.
